Annoy Tools CNC Board (often marketed as the GRBL 1.1 3-Axis Controller) is a popular, low-cost control board used primarily for CNC 3018, 3018 Plus, and 4040 machines. It is widely considered an affordable entry-point for hobbyists, though it is often described as a "clone of a clone". Key Features & Performance Controller Stability
